I've received error message saysing that my system32 is missing a module. I
was wondering if i could re-install the module. I do not have the cd's from
which to re-install the file. I don't know if I could install this file from
somewhere on Microsoft.com, I have looked but as of yet cannot find anything.

The full error message is

NTVDM KERNEL: Missing 16-bit system module
Please re-install the following module to your system32 directory: GDI.EXE

Do a Google for "reinstalling GDI.EXE". It looks like it's a font problem
possibly brought about by a malware infection.
